Recently crowned Formula One champion, Lewis Hamilton could miss the final 2 races of the season after testing positive for Coronavirus.

The English drive who claimed a record equaling 7th world title with a victory at the Turkish GP last month, has continued to dominate in the remaining rounds by taking victory in Bahrain at the weekend.

It was following that recent success that Hamilton displaying mild symptoms and discovered he'd been in close contact with someone who later tested positive prior to flying to Bahrain.

Advertisement

He'll miss this weekend's Sakhir Grand Prix in the country, and quarantine rules may prevent him competing in Abu Dhabi the following weekend.

There is plenty of speculation as to who will take his seat in the Mercedes with the reserve driver Stoffel Vandoorne scheduled to travel to Bahrain as planned.

George Russell who is the Mercedes Junior could be in contention, while they could also could go for Nico Hulkenberg  who did 3 races earlier this year subbing in for Sergio Perez and Lance Stroll.
